A leading educational staffing agency is seeking a dedicated SEN Teaching Assistant in Sutton. This full-time position requires providing tailored support to children with Special Educational Needs, assisting teachers with lesson delivery, and fostering an inclusive classroom environment.

Candidates should have experience in similar settings and possess strong communication and teamwork skills, with competitive pay and development opportunities available.

How to prepare for a job interview at Protocol Education Ltd

Know Your SEN Basics

Brush up on your knowledge of Special Educational Needs. Be ready to discuss different types of SEN and how you can support children with varying needs. This shows your commitment and understanding of the role.

Showcase Your Communication Skills

Prepare examples of how you've effectively communicated with both students and teachers in previous roles. Highlighting your ability to adapt your communication style will demonstrate your teamwork skills, which are crucial for this position.

Be Ready for Scenario Questions

Expect questions that ask how you would handle specific situations in the classroom. Think about past experiences where you successfully supported a child or resolved a conflict, and be ready to share those stories.

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the school's approach to inclusivity and how they support their staff. This not only shows your interest in the role but also helps you gauge if the environment is the right fit for you.
